There are a lot of factors in the skin discussion - genetics, age, amount lost, etc.

I do have loose skin - I have it on my belly, I have bat wings and some around my knees. It's not as bad as I thought it would be, however. Also, I consider that my tax for allowing my weight to get out of control - I wear my sagging skin like a badge of honor...I earned it.

And I will tell you - I'll take my loose skin over 75 pounds of fat any day of the week! :unsure:

Here's what I did to try to avoid it...

I worked out a lot - I worked on toning and I do hot yoga. I think this helped my arms and legs.

I did apply Skin Firming lotion daily - honestly, I don't know if this helped, but it made me feel better.

I made sure I got my Water in every day.
